MAN CHARGED AFTER CRIME SPREE
A 25-year-old man is facing court today over a crime spree across Newcastle and Port Stephens.
It’s alleged he held up a service station at Tarro, just after midnight on Monday where he allegedly threatened staff and stole cash and cigarettes.
The man left in a car that had been stolen and it was later found on fire at Mallabula around 2 hours later.
It’s also alleged he broke into, and stole money, from a home at Tanilba Bay, then took another car.
Later in the morning it’s alleged the man stole cash from a resort in Nelson Bay and then broke into a home at Tomaree and stole a third car.
The man was arrested on Cormorant Road, Kooragang Island and now faces 12 charges.
